Manchester Arndale is looking for a Facilities Maintenance Operative to join our team in Edinburgh. Your responsibilities will include performing maintenance and repair tasks, ensuring the cleanliness and safety of our premises, and assisting skilled tradespeople.

The ideal candidate will have:

  • Basic technical skills relevant to construction
  • Experience in similar roles
  • A clean driver's license

We value diversity and encourage applications from all backgrounds.

How to prepare for a job interview at Manchester Arndale

Know Your Basics

Brush up on your technical skills relevant to construction. Be ready to discuss any previous maintenance or repair tasks you've handled, as well as the tools and techniques you used. This will show that you have a solid foundation for the role.

Show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past roles that highlight your experience in facilities maintenance. Think about challenges you faced and how you overcame them. This will demonstrate your problem-solving abilities and hands-on experience.

Safety First

Familiarise yourself with safety protocols and regulations related to facilities maintenance. Be prepared to discuss how you ensure safety in your work environment, as this is crucial for the role and shows your commitment to maintaining a safe workplace.

Be Ready to Collaborate

Since you'll be assisting skilled tradespeople, think about how you can effectively work as part of a team. Prepare to share examples of how you've successfully collaborated with others in previous jobs, highlighting your communication skills and teamwork.
